Dave is the finance version of David and Goliath taking on the big banks. A financial friend to the millions of Americans who use the app, Dave helps with budgeting, building credit, finding work and accessing money to cover immediate expenses before payday. Instead of mandatory fees, Dave lets users pay what they think is fair through a ‘tip’ based model. Dave users plant a tree for each % tip they leave when taking an advance, resulting in tens of millions of trees planted.

Our team is looking for a Technical Product Manager to join our Platform product area. This role will focus on maintaining, developing, launching new services in Dave’s core platform that is currently used by over 4 million people. You will help us mature our current platform and facilitate the development of new, innovative features.

Executing on this will require strong qualitative and quantitative research abilities, with a creative mindset and a holistic approach to product management. You’ll work iteratively to ship and test features, partnering closely with User Research, Data Science, and Engineering to help improve our members’ relationship with money.

Responsibilites:

  • Communicate, coordinate, and work closely with product/engineering/design teams to deliver products from the idea phase to our members’ hands.
  • Drive product development from small features to entirely new services.
  • Act as a bridge between the Core Platform product area and the rest of the customer-facing teams.
  • Deeply understand the needs and behaviors of our users, and generate actionable insights through qualitative and quantitative research to drive product strategy.
  • Articulate user stories, requirements, define business value, and identify success metrics for our existing/new services.
  • Prepare business cases and models that justify the feature development decisions.
  • Work on the definition and reporting of relevant KPIs to continually optimize technical and financial performance for our business.
  • Collaborate with Data Science and Engineering to launch new experiments that help to improve our current systems.
  • Gather and manage product feedback through surveys, concept testing, analytics tools, and A/B testing.
  • Work with the team to monitor the competitive and industry landscape, keeping up-to-date with essential market advancements.

In the first 30 days, you will:

  • Ask the right questions both to our team members and our customers to gain a strong understanding of Dave and our customer experience.
  • Work with Engineering to better understand the current systems in place for our Core product.
  • Use our business intelligence toolkit to develop actionable insights that deliver maximum value for our members.
  • Foster working relationships with Engineering and current PM’s to understand our development process.
  • Ship several small features.

In the first 90 days, you will:

  • Own the product development lifecycle for your team with a prioritized roadmap, clear milestones, and weekly development cycles.
  • Develop launch plans by defining milestones and roadmap for your team, scoping/prioritizing features, coordinating timing with other business activities, managing backlogs, and estimating work. 
  • Define and maintain critical KPIs to monitor to maximize member satisfaction, engagement, retention, and revenue.
  • Develop and deploy your own larger feature sets that maximize user and business value and report on their success.

Requirements:

  • 2-3+ years of work experience as a Product Manager or equivalent experience
  • B.S. in Computer Science, Economics, Design, or equivalent experience
  • Experience gathering requirements for new products and processes
  • Comfortable creating new products from scratch
  • Possess an excellent product/design sense, and you can take complex problems and make simple experiences
  • Ability to lead complicated cross-functional projects while handling many moving pieces
  • Excellent communication with engineering, design, and senior management
  • Experience creating wireframes, storyboards, user flows, process flows
  • Working knowledge of SQL and Business Intelligence tools like Mode, Looker, or Tableau
  • Working knowledge of core programming languages such as Javascript, Java, or Python
